North Lauderdale commission approves donations, design contract and several assessment rates; stormwater increase set for first reading
Summary
At its meeting the City of North Lauderdale commission approved a $1,500 donation to a local nonprofit, authorized negotiation with the top-ranked firm for Tam O’Shanter drainage design, maintained residential solid waste and fire assessment rates and set a proposed stormwater fee increase for first reading.
The City of North Lauderdale City Commission on an evening meeting approved a set of motions including a $1,500 donation to a local nonprofit, authorization to negotiate with the top-ranked firm for a major drainage design contract, and preliminary assessment rates for fire rescue and residential solid waste. Commissioners also approved a first-reading action to raise the stormwater utility fee and reallocated $8,000 in promotional funds to be split equally among the five elected officials.
The commission unanimously approved a resolution authorizing a $1,500 donation to Faith and Love Empowerment Center Inc. to support the group's Aug. 3 back-to-school supply giveaway and resource fair.
